Output d78631a92e826ee49dac54218512d5b8b7c9fcb2cdf3186efc30178382796401:1

value
12064334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e21cde2c7055405ad5a4b376ac8b2b40993801 OP_EQUAL
address
39FGCs5PzD3DydrKKaHruCYXSMy4adVbD7
transaction
d78631a92e826ee49dac54218512d5b8b7c9fcb2cdf3186efc30178382796401
spent
true